Highlights
- Star Wars: Fall of the Empire is the first Stern Star Wars game based on the original trilogy since the 2017 Steve Richie version
- The new Star Wars game uses Spike 3 platform, introducing it for the first time in a Stern Star Wars machine
- The screen is 18.5 inches with higher resolution and 256 times more colors than previous Spike 2 screens
- Fall of the Empire draws from Episodes 5 and 6 (Empire Strikes Back and Return of the Jedi), not just Return of the Jedi
- All three versions (Pro/Premium/LE) of Star Wars will support Bluetooth connectivity via Raspberry Pi 4 architecture
- The game features original artwork rather than licensed/photoshopped assets, unlike the Richie version
- John Borg describes Fall of the Empire as more forgiving than typical Borg games like Metallica or Aerosmith
- The AT-AT (Walker) feature doesn't activate on the Pro model; only appears on Premium/LE
